Welcome aboard! You'll mostly work on RateScout, our hotel rate-parity checker. It scrapes partner listings nightly, compares them against contracted rates, and flags anything drifting more than 2%. Don't stress about the scraper quirks yet — Priya wrote great notes on the flaky ones. Start by running the sandbox pipeline end to end. Setup steps and credentials process are on the internal page below.

operations page: https://confluence.lumiclabs.internal/projects/display/browse/projects/b6be

**Action item (P2):** During the Lanternfall incident, deep links from the Pipwick app opened the wrong screen because our routing table fell out of sync with the web config. Fix: add a CI check that diffs both route maps on every merge. If you're new, don't worry — it's simpler than it sounds. The routing overview doc with diagrams is here.

runbook for taduf-fafog: https://kibana.qirvanstack.test/board/view/run/board/88c2c12a0a86ec6c

## Audit-Log Viewer (Glassreed)

The viewer is read-only by design; it never mutates audit rows, and all queries go through the `al_reader` role with a five-second statement timeout. Pagination keys on the monotonic event sequence, never timestamps. For local verification against the staging replica, use the connection string below.

replica DSN, bagaf-bagep: mssql://praion_svc:7RJjXrE@db-3c46.halixcorp.internal:5432/zorix

Leadership Review Briefing — Warranty Overrun

Sales leads, heads up: warranty costs on the Drayvale heater range have blown past forecast, mostly down to a seal supplier issue traced to the Kolbrook plant. Fix is in production as of last month, but claims from earlier batches will keep landing for a while. Please don't overpromise coverage terms on renewals until Marguerite Oslen's team issues revised guidance. How this shapes next year's plans is set out in the confidential note below.

management briefing: Headcount on the Silok team goes from 44 to 77 by the end of May. Gross margin on Silok came in at 63 percent against a plan of 30 percent.